Abstract:
Contextual menus based on images submitted to a network based publication system are disclosed. Images depicting a variety of locales such as businesses, or other items, may be stored in an image repository in the system and used to identify images that users may submit as photograph images taken by cell phone, camera, webcam, a laptop with camera capability. After identification of the submitted image the system may categorize the image and provide the user a category driven menu relating to the photograph, the menu based on both the submitted image and the user's intent when he or she is capturing the image.
Abstract:
A method and a system to suggest a content item to be included in a message based on a determined context are provided. A context of a message that user is composing via a composition interface is determined based on one or more properties of the message. One or more inputs to the user composition interface are identified, the one or more inputs indicating at least a portion of intended content of the message. One or more suggested content items are provided for inclusion in the message based on the context of the message and the one or more inputs. A suggested content item of the suggested content items are added in the message based at least in part on the one or more properties of the message.
Abstract:
A method and a system to suggest a content item to be included in a message based on a determined context are provided. A context of a message that user is composing via a composition interface is determined based on one or more properties of the message. One or more inputs to the user composition interface are identified, the one or more inputs indicating at least a portion of intended content of the message. One or more suggested content items are provided for inclusion in the message based on the context of the message and the one or more inputs. A suggested content item of the suggested content items are added in the message based at least in part on the one or more properties of the message.
Abstract:
Systems and methods for granting access to different applications and/or functionalities on a user device based on at least a length of authentication provided by a user are described. A user preconfigures an authentication control program by establishing two or more authentications that are of different length or type from each other, and associates each authentication with a level of access. When the user provides a valid authentication for full access to unlock the user device, the user is granted access to all applications on the user device. When the user enters a valid authentication for partial access, the user is granted varying levels of access to applications on the user device depending on the length or type of the authentication.
Abstract:
A system or method is provided to determine and display information to a user based on a telephone conversation of the user. In particular, the system or method may monitor and analyze a telephone conversation of the user to determine the context of the conversation and display appropriate user interface or information to the user without user's intervention or input. In an embodiment, the system or method may monitor the user's interactions with the mobile device to learn the user's preferences and routines for screen display. As such, the system or method may predict or anticipate the user's need for screen display.
Abstract:
An electronic device includes: a memory storing instructions, and one or more processors in communication with the memory configured to execute the instructions to: create a segregated portion of a monetary account, the segregated portion being designated for use for a particular type of good or service, enforce segregation of the portion by denying use of money within the portion for goods or services different from the particular type of good or service.